What does:
/usr/openv/db//bin/nbdb_ping show
If this shows data base is running, stop everything, set up EMM log
vxlogcfg -a -p 51216 -o 111 -s DebugLevel=6 -s DiagnosticLevel=6
Restart NBU and post up log
Is there a valid license on here as a matter of interest (I guess so as it's needed to install, but worth checking )
Many ways to investigate this, but hopefully the above will show something, if not, we look elsewhere.

Hopefully Martin can look at nbdb log and tell us what went wrong...
What I do see is failed attempts at 'getaddrinfo'.
Does the master server have /etc/hosts entry for itself?
It needs the following 2 entries:
127.0.0.1 localhost

08-02-2013 03:49 AM
Server is not having own entry in /etc/hosts file
Please add entries as per my example above. This is a basic requirement.
After adding these hosts entries, run /usr/openv/netbackup/bin/install_bp to go though database creation again.
